- Title
Identification of Quantitative Trait Loci Affecting Murine Long Bone Length in a Two-Generation Intercross of LG/J and SM/J Mice.
- Authors
Norgard, Elizabeth A.; Roseman, Charles C.; Fawcett, Gloria L.; Pavliëev, Mihaela; Morgan, Clinton D.; Pletscher, L. Susan; Bing Wang; Cheverud, James M.
- Abstract
The article examines how the identification of quantitative trait loci affecting murine long lone length in a two-generation intercross of LG/J and SM/J mice. The scientists use interval mapping and quantitative trait locu (QTL) mapping techniques in the combined F2-F3 populations (n = 2111( if ab LG/J * SM/J mouse intercross to detect QTLs associated with the lengths of the humerus, ulna, femur, and tibia.
